Prefabricated steel structures are modern construction systems where pre-engineered steel components are manufactured off-site and assembled on-site. These buildings are renowned for their speed, sustainability, and adaptability, making them a cornerstone of industrial, commercial, and residential projects globally.
| Advantage | Description |
|---|---|
| Rapid Construction | Reduces build time by 30-60% compared to traditional methods |
| Cost Efficiency | Lower labor, material waste, and logistics costs due to standardized production |
| Durability | Resistant to corrosion, pests, fire (with coatings), and seismic activity |
| Sustainability | Recyclable materials and energy-efficient designs align with LEED certification |
| Flexibility | Modular components allow easy expansion or reconfiguration |
| Material | Components | Role |
|---|---|---|
| Structural Steel | Beams, columns, trusses | Forms the primary load-bearing framework (ASTM A36/A572 grades) |
| Cladding | Insulated panels, corrugated sheets | Weatherproofing and thermal insulation (galvanized steel, aluminum) |
| Fasteners | High-strength bolts, welded joints | Secures components with precision (ISO 898-1 standards) |
| Foundation | Concrete footings, anchor bolts | Distributes structural loads and stabilizes the building |
| Coatings | Epoxy, zinc-rich primers | Enhances corrosion resistance and longevity |
| Stage | Key Steps | Tools/Equipment |
|---|---|---|
| Design & Simulation | 3D BIM modeling, load analysis, and code compliance checks | AutoCAD, Tekla, Revit |
| Fabrication | CNC cutting, robotic welding, and surface treatment in controlled factories | Laser cutters, CNC machines |
| Transport | Optimized logistics for oversized components (e.g., trusses, panels) | Flatbed trucks, cranes |
| Assembly | Sequential erection using cranes; bolting/welding per engineering specs | Mobile cranes, hydraulic lifts |
| Finishing | Installation of utilities, cladding, and safety systems (fire alarms, HVAC) | Scaffolding, welding torches |

- Primary Framing: Box beam column, cross steel column, H-shaped steel column, steel beam
- Secondary Framing: Galvanized Z and C sections purlin
- Roof and Wall panels: Steel sheet and insulated sandwich panels (EPS, fiberglass wool and PU)
- Steel Decking Floor: Galvanized steel decking board
- Structural subsystem: Divider, gutter, awning, partition wall
- Mezzanines, Platforms: Painted or galvanized H beam
- Other Building Accessories: Sliding doors, roll up doors, aluminium windows, louvers, etc.
